Our Philosophy
Players improve fastest by making real decisions repeatedly. Every puzzle is a genuine bridge scenario with multiple reasonable options, graded by double-dummy analysis. This builds pattern recognition and judgment - not just convention knowledge.

Today BridgeDummy offers over 1,400 bridge puzzles across bidding and opening lead categories, five competitive training modes (puzzles, daily challenges, friend challenges, weekly leagues, and custom simulations), and both Matchpoints and IMP scoring formats - the same formats used in tournament bridge worldwide.
